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36849795752 27776 37430611
6304755072 46 340
6304755072 46 340
32779955 303 97 185515
All about undefined
Interested in learning more?
6304755072 46 340
32779955 303 97 185515
See more
06764638849 03
39 8250872 9777214097 81252
See more
46220503 1172101257
18920686306 94826772 5124
See more